Subject: Re: [PATCH v4 14/17] iio: cros_ec: Remove pm function
Date: Mon, 11 Nov 2019 10:37:38 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<c6b309c6-0b27-44bd-11e0-187f449b043c@collabora.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20191110131805.2b592b3b@archlinux>
On 10/11/19 14:18, Jonathan Cameron wrote:
> On Tue, 5 Nov 2019 14:26:49 -0800
> Gwendal Grignou <gwendal@chromium.org> wrote:
>
>> Since cros_ec_sensorhub is shutting down the FIFO when the device
>> suspends, no need to slow down the EC sampling period rate.
>> It was necesseary to do that before command CMD_FIFO_INT_ENABLE was
>> introduced, but now all supported chromebooks have it.

>> -static int __maybe_unused cros_ec_sensors_prepare(struct device *dev)
>> -{
>> - struct iio_dev *indio_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>> - struct cros_ec_sensors_core_state *st = iio_priv(indio_dev);
>> -
>> - if (st->curr_sampl_freq == 0)
>> - return 0;
>> -
>> - /*
>> - * If the sensors are sampled at high frequency, we will not be able to
>> - * sleep. Set sampling to a long period if necessary.
>> - */
>> - if (st->curr_sampl_freq < CROS_EC_MIN_SUSPEND_SAMPLING_FREQUENCY) {
>> - mutex_lock(&st->cmd_lock);
>> - st->param.cmd = MOTIONSENSE_CMD_EC_RATE;
>> - st->param.ec_rate.data = CROS_EC_MIN_SUSPEND_SAMPLING_FREQUENCY;
>> - cros_ec_motion_send_host_cmd(st, 0);
>> - mutex_unlock(&st->cmd_lock);
>> - }
>> - return 0;
>> -}
>> -
>> -static void __maybe_unused cros_ec_sensors_complete(struct device *dev)
>> -{
>> - struct iio_dev *indio_dev =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
>> - struct cros_ec_sensors_core_state *st = iio_priv(indio_dev);
>> -
>> - if (st->curr_sampl_freq == 0)
>> - return;
>> -
>> - if (st->curr_sampl_freq < CROS_EC_MIN_SUSPEND_SAMPLING_FREQUENCY) {
>> - mutex_lock(&st->cmd_lock);
>> - st->param.cmd = MOTIONSENSE_CMD_EC_RATE;
>> - st->param.ec_rate.data = st->curr_sampl_freq;
>> - cros_ec_motion_send_host_cmd(st, 0);
>> - mutex_unlock(&st->cmd_lock);
>> - }
>> -}
>> -
>> -const struct dev_pm_ops cros_ec_sensors_pm_ops = {
>> -#ifdef CONFIG_PM_SLEEP
>> - .prepare = cros_ec_sensors_prepare,
>> - .complete = cros_ec_sensors_complete
>> -#endif
>> -};
>> -E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(cros_ec_sensors_pm_ops);
